GAINESVILLE ‒ Alachua County Public Schools (ACPS) has extended the deadline for parents to notify the district if their students need a laptop and/or Internet connection at home.

Thanks to federal funding, the district has the opportunity to provide thousands of students with a laptop, Internet service or both at home beginning this fall. However, families need to let the district know what their students need by filling out the Home Technology Survey

More than 1,800 of the surveys have been returned so far. The original deadline of May 13 has now been extended to May 20 to give more families time to respond.

Hard copies of the survey were sent home with all students at the end of April, but parents can request another by contacting their child’s school. They can also respond to the survey online at https://www.sbac.edu/techsurvey. The online version can be completed on a cell phone, tablet or desktop. All responses will be confidential.

The district is hoping to order, receive and distribute devices to students in time for the beginning of the school year, although that will depend on the availability of devices and other supply-chain issues.
